Output 1051e030fa1db7fd5cc80dcfb1f746579a1f3fd095980f19e74b0abab1c0c28d:0

value
989908
script pubkey
OP_0 OP_PUSHBYTES_20 ea66971ade8f42101fe41257a546739ea327f338
address
tb1qafnfwxk73appq8lyzft623nnn63j0uec622dxk
transaction
1051e030fa1db7fd5cc80dcfb1f746579a1f3fd095980f19e74b0abab1c0c28d
confirmations
83885
spent
true